What is the Telc B1 Test?
The Telc B1-Prüfungsvorbereitung B1 test is a standardized test that evaluates the German language efficiency of non-native speakers at the B1 level according to the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). This level symbolizes that a candidate can understand and produce spoken and written content in German on familiar subjects. It is perfect for people aiming to integrate into a German-speaking environment, whether for work, research study, or individual development.

Understanding the structure of the Telc B1 test is crucial for efficient preparation. The test is divided into 4 main components:
1. Listening ComprehensionPeriod: Approximately 30 minutesFormat: Candidates listen to audio recordings and address related questions.Abilities Assessed: Ability to comprehend essences, particular information, and the basic context of spoken German.2. Checking out ComprehensionPeriod: Approximately 30 minutesFormat: Involves reading short texts and responding to multiple-choice or gap-filling concerns.Skills Assessed: Ability to understand helpful texts, ads, and simple stories.3. Written ExpressionDuration: 60 minutesFormat: Candidates must compose a brief letter or message and answer questions on a particular subject.Abilities Assessed: Ability to convey messages clearly and precisely utilizing appropriate vocabulary and grammar.4. Oral ExpressionDuration: 15 minutes (in sets or small groups)Format: Involves a discussion with an inspector, typically consisting of role-play situations and discussions.Abilities Assessed: Ability to express viewpoints, participate in discussion, and react in a significant method.Preparing for the Telc B1 Test
